Output 83036c660b6ee231b7eaf04e5f31d87cd95b438787ae6322af0c20dca7c64717:20

value
198162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7d8bf90809392e482bcf600ddd598ea10c672f0 OP_EQUAL
address
3NpufnurjBeQYui82VCmRdK6xuhQ9dgD1v
transaction
83036c660b6ee231b7eaf04e5f31d87cd95b438787ae6322af0c20dca7c64717
spent
true